#c5a5c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5a5c0 is composed of 77.3% red, 64.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 2.5%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 309.4 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 71%. #c5a5c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8b4b81.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#c5a5c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050305 is the darkest color, while #fbf8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#c5a5c0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ab0b8 is the less saturated color, while #fe6ce7 is the most saturated one.
